What is a Data Scientist at Sparksoft?
As a Data Scientist at Sparksoft, you will play a pivotal role in transforming complex data into actionable insights that drive strategic decisions and enhance user experiences. This position is crucial for developing innovative data solutions that influence product development and improve operational efficiency across various teams, including product management, engineering, and marketing. Your ability to analyze trends and patterns will not only impact product features but will also shape the company's overarching data strategy.
Your work will involve tackling large datasets, employing advanced analytical techniques, and collaborating closely with cross-functional teams to ensure that data-driven insights align with business objectives. This role presents an exciting opportunity to engage with real-world challenges, utilizing cutting-edge technologies and methodologies to solve problems at scale. The impact of your contributions will resonate throughout the organization, making this position both critical and rewarding.
Common Interview Questions
See every interview question for this role
Sign up free to access the full question bank for this company and role.
Sign up freeAlready have an account? Sign inPractice questions from our question bank
Curated questions for Sparksoft from real interviews. Click any question to practice and review the answer.
Explain why a pneumonia classifier with 91% precision but 68% recall may still be unsafe, and recommend which metric to prioritize.
Design a batch ETL pipeline that detects, imputes, and monitors missing values before loading analytics tables with daily SLA compliance.
Explain why F1 is more informative than accuracy for a fraud model with 97.2% accuracy but only 18% recall on a 1% positive class.
Sign up to see all questions
Create a free account to access every interview question for this role.
Sign up freeAlready have an account? Sign inGetting Ready for Your Interviews
As you prepare for your interviews, it's essential to focus on the key evaluation criteria that Sparksoft emphasizes in the hiring process. Understanding these areas will help you present your skills and experiences in a way that resonates with your interviewers.
Role-related knowledge – This criterion evaluates your technical and domain-specific skills relevant to data science. Be prepared to discuss your expertise in statistical methods, programming languages (like Python or R), and machine learning frameworks.
Problem-solving ability – Interviewers will look for your approach to structuring complex challenges and deriving insights. Showcase your analytical thinking and how you tackle real-world data problems.
Culture fit / values – Sparksoft values collaboration and effective communication. Highlight your ability to work within teams and how you adapt to the company culture.
Interview Process Overview
The interview process for the Data Scientist position at Sparksoft is designed to assess both your technical abilities and cultural fit. Expect a structured yet dynamic sequence of interviews that may include both technical assessments and behavioral interviews. The process typically emphasizes a collaborative approach, allowing candidates to interact with various stakeholders, which helps ensure alignment with the company's values and mission.
Candidates should be prepared for a rigorous evaluation that tests not only their technical skills but also their ability to communicate complex ideas and collaborate with team members. Overall, the interview experience is intended to be comprehensive, ensuring that candidates are a good fit for the role and the organization.
This visual timeline outlines the typical stages of the interview process, including screenings, technical assessments, and final interviews. Use it to plan your preparation strategically, ensuring you allocate time to strengthen your skills in each area. Be mindful that variations may exist based on the specific team and role level.
Deep Dive into Evaluation Areas
Role-related Knowledge
Your technical expertise in data science is critical for success in this role. Interviewers will assess your understanding of statistical methods, machine learning algorithms, and data manipulation techniques. Strong performance includes demonstrating proficiency in relevant tools and languages, as well as applying theoretical knowledge to practical problems.
Key Topics to Prepare:
- Statistical analysis techniques
- Machine learning algorithms and their applications
- Data visualization principles
Example questions:
- What statistical techniques would you apply to understand a dataset?
- Explain the concept of overfitting and how to avoid it.
Problem-Solving Ability
This area evaluates your capacity to approach complex challenges logically and effectively. Interviewers will look for your thought process and how you structure your solutions. Strong candidates demonstrate creativity and analytical skills in deriving insights from data.
Key Topics to Prepare:
- Analytical frameworks for problem-solving
- Case study examples and A/B testing strategies
Example questions:
- How would you approach a problem where the data seems insufficient?
- Describe a method you would use to analyze user behavior data.
Culture Fit / Values
Aligning with Sparksoft's culture is vital for long-term success. Interviewers will assess how well you communicate, collaborate, and navigate ambiguity. Successful candidates embody Sparksoft's core values and demonstrate a commitment to teamwork and shared goals.
Key Topics to Prepare:
- Team collaboration strategies
- Navigating conflict and ambiguity in a work environment
Example questions:
- How do you prioritize team objectives over personal achievements?
- Describe a time you had to adapt to a significant change at work.


